Antique Silver Pocket Watch – J.G. Linder, Lund – Key-Wound – Circa late 19th Century

Offered is an elegant antique pocket watch signed J.G. Linder, Lund, housed in a silver case and powered by a traditional key-wound mechanical movement. The watch features a classic white enamel dial with Roman numerals and subsidiary seconds at 6 o’clock, paired with finely shaped steel hands.

The movement is gilt finished and includes a regulator marked “Avance / Retard,” indicating period craftsmanship typical of late 19th-century European watchmaking. The inner case and movement bear matching signatures and stamps, along with serial numbering and maker’s marks. The watch is accompanied by its winding key.

Condition:

- Overall good antique condition with visible age-related wear
- Case shows scratches and patina consistent with age
- Enamel dial appears well preserved with light signs of use
- Movement appears complete (service history unknown)
- Functional status not guaranteed; sold as a collectible antique timepiece

Details:

- Maker / retailer: J.G. Linder (Lund, Sweden)
- Type: Pocket watch, key-wound
- Case material: Silver (stamped)
- Dial: White enamel with Roman numerals
- Seconds: Sub-dial at 6 o’clock
- Includes winding key
- Serial number: 299664 (as stamped)
Diameter:47mm
